Ok, this question might seem a bit retarded but here it goes....

I commission in T minus 19 days and counting. On the day of my commissioning, would i be eligible to wear the National Defense Service medal on my chokers? I saw pictures of commissioning ceremonies from other universities and they all were wearing the medal the day of commissioning. Just curious what recent commissionees did because I plan on asking my XO about it but dont know a good way to ask without looking like I just wanna have a medal i havent earned yet or some crap like that. If the window for issuing the medal is still open (which I believe it is) you rate. My ROTC classmates and I had individual commissionings before our unit one, and our LT handed us NDSMs as soon as we were done. I haven't seen anyone yet not wearing it. Of course I'm a FY03 so your mileage may vary.
